What Is Professional Services Insurance?
Professional services insurance bundles the core policies needed to protect firms that sell expertise — your advice, deliverables, client data, and day‑to‑day operations. It addresses negligence claims (E&O), third‑party injuries/property damage, cyber/privacy incidents, employee claims, media/IP risks, and contractually required higher limits.
Core Coverages for Professional Firms
Professional Liability (Errors & Omissions)
Responds to allegations of negligence, mistakes, or failure to deliver services per contract causing client financial loss.
- Claims‑made with retro dates & tail options
- Contract review support & additional insured (where available)
BOP / General Liability & Property
GL for premises/operations (client injuries at office) plus Property for contents, laptops, and tenant improvements. Business Income included on many forms.
- Off‑premises laptop & mobile equipment options
- Signage, glass, water backup add‑ons
Cyber Liability & Privacy
Incident response, forensics, notification/credit monitoring, regulatory, and business interruption for ransomware and data breaches.
- Social engineering & funds transfer fraud
- Dependent (cloud vendor) BI options
Media Liability / IP
Covers advertising injury, copyright/trademark infringement, defamation — vital for agencies and content creators.
Tech E&O (for IT / Dev / SaaS)
Combines E&O with network security & privacy for software, systems integration, and managed services obligations.
Workers’ Compensation
Covers employee injuries & illnesses; required in most states when you have W‑2 staff.
EPLI (Employment Practices)
Defense and settlements for allegations of discrimination, harassment, wrongful termination, retaliation, and wage & hour (defense sublimits).
Crime/Fidelity
Protection against employee theft, client property coverage, computer fraud, and fraudulent instruction.
Commercial Auto / HNOA
Liability when staff drive rentals or personal vehicles for business errands and client visits.
Umbrella / Excess
Extra limits over GL, Auto, and Employers Liability — often required by enterprise clients and landlords.
Directors & Officers (D&O)
Management liability for firms with investors/boards or raising capital.
International / Travel
Foreign package & kidnap/ransom options for firms with overseas clients or travel.
What Does Professional Services Insurance Cover? (At a Glance)
| Risk | Example Scenario | Coverage That Helps |
|---|---|---|
| Professional error | Consultant recommendation causes client cost overrun | Professional Liability (E&O) |
| Client injury at office | Visitor trips in lobby | General Liability (Bodily Injury) |
| Data breach / ransomware | Phishing leads to client PII compromise | Cyber Liability (incl. incident response & BI) |
| Content/IP claim | Ad campaign triggers copyright complaint | Media Liability |
| Employment claim | Former employee alleges harassment | EPLI |
| Third‑party funds loss | Fraudulent instruction wires money to attacker | Crime/Fidelity; Cyber (where endorsed) |
| Auto accident | Employee hits vehicle while on client visit | Hired & Non‑Owned Auto |
| Enterprise contract requirements | MSA requires higher limits & AI/PNC/Waiver | Umbrella; tailored COIs |
How Much Does Professional Services Insurance Cost?
Pricing depends on services, revenue, data sensitivity, contractual limits, claims history, cyber controls (MFA/EDR/backups), and headcount. Many small firms start with BOP + E&O around $600–$2,500/year; adding Cyber typically runs $300–$1,200/year depending on limits and controls. Growth‑stage firms add EPLI, HNOA, and Umbrella to meet enterprise demands.
